C 'est vrai que ce progrmme que j' ai fait en 5 minutes est très très lent mais mon but n' étais pas vraiment ici de faire un programme qui permet de dire si un nombre est premier ou non , mais surtout de voir tout les diviseurs d' un nombre .Et puis mon but ici n' étais pas de faire un prog rapide mais de montrer à quoi peuvent par exemple servire les boucles ....
comme indication je te conseille de chercher l'algo pour le nombre de fibonacchi ... je suis pas sur de l'orthographe mais c'est plus puissant que ton algo sans te vexé... c'est pour faire des recherches récursive !
Alors toi t'es ouf ma parole !!!!! ( !^100 ) lol
Va plutôt voir ma source :
http://www.vbfrance.com/article.aspx?Val=8594 Et compare la vitesse de factorisation pour un même grand nombre.
Plusieurs remarques : en mettant DoEvents dans la boucle For ça évite de faire planter le PC si le nombre est très gros ;)
De plus, ya des algorithmes beaucoup plus puissants pour détecter si un nombre est premier plutôt que d'essayer toutes les valeurs ce qui esr un peu bourin à mon avis.
@+ KtB
28 avril 2003 à 18:42
28 avril 2003 à 03:09
27 avril 2003 à 13:59
Va plutôt voir ma source :
http://www.vbfrance.com/article.aspx?Val=8594
Et compare la vitesse de factorisation pour un même grand nombre.
-={[ ZeroCool]}=-
27 avril 2003 à 12:06
pour aller plus vite je pourais aussi ne calculer que la moitier des nombres et en déduire l' autre moitié .
merci d' avoir donné vos commentaires
26 avril 2003 à 22:23
De plus, ya des algorithmes beaucoup plus puissants pour détecter si un nombre est premier plutôt que d'essayer toutes les valeurs ce qui esr un peu bourin à mon avis.
@+ KtB
Vous n'êtes pas encore membre ?
inscrivez-vous, c'est gratuit et ça prend moins d'une minute !
Les membres obtiennent plus de réponses que les utilisateurs anonymes.
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.
Le fait d'être membre vous permet d'avoir des options supplémentaires.